Rockford was not able to break out of their rough patch on Friday as the team picked up their 17th straight loss dating back to last season. They lost 55-32 to the Janesville Wildcats. Sadly, that's the second time they've come up short against the Warriors this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 63-45 back in December of 2024.
Rockford's record now sits at 0-14. As for Janesville, they pushed their record up to 12-4 with the victory, which was their fifth straight on the road.
When Rockford and Janesville next hit the court, they'll be up against teams who recently just can't seem to lose. Rockford will try to stop Don Bosco's five-game winning streak when the meet on Tuesday. Similarly, Janesville will square off against Dunkerton and their eight-game winning streak at 7:45 p.m. on Tuesday.
